The answer isn’t straightforward and depends on where you are and which product you’re looking for.
In the United States, two Robitussin products—Robitussin Chest Congestion and Robitussin Cough & Cold D—have been discontinued since 2023.
However, don’t fret just yet; generic versions containing the same key ingredient, guaifenesin, might be an option.

But it’s not all bad news. Various other Robitussin products, ranging from cough syrups to lozenges and DM formulas, are still readily available across the US.
However, caution is advised as there was a recent recall of certain Honey CF Max products due to contamination concerns. Be sure to double-check lot numbers before using them.
Outside the US, Robitussin can still be found in some countries, though the specific lineup may differ.
For those unsure about Robitussin’s availability or concerned about the discontinued products, consulting a pharmacist or healthcare provider is wise.
Additionally, exploring generic alternatives with the same active ingredients can provide relief.
